Most all Open Tops will need some kind of work on them.
Thank you.
Drop in cylinders are .454 so they use 45 ammo.
FYI I just bought two 44 special Open Top Uberti 7.5 pistols.
Like them very much. BUT!
All of the Open Tops are built wrong and need work right out of the box.
If you dont have them fixed they will wear them selves out in a year or two.
So if your heart is set on them .
Like mine was.
You need to figure on spending 160.00 to 200.00 per gun.
To make them right.
If you dont have them worked on , right out of the box New.
Most gun smith's wont work on them once they beat the hell out of there selves.
